
Incorporating sustainability into hardscaping is essential for creating environmentally responsible commercial landscapes. The use of permeable materials allows for effective water drainage, reducing runoff and promoting groundwater recharge. Selecting local materials can also minimise the carbon footprint associated with transportation. Additionally, integrating native plant species alongside hardscaped areas can enhance biodiversity, providing habitats for local wildlife while requiring less maintenance and water.
Another important aspect of sustainable hardscaping is the implementation of energy-efficient practices. Designing spaces that optimise natural light can reduce the need for artificial illumination. Reflective paving materials can help in managing heat, lowering ambient temperatures and enhancing comfort in outdoor spaces. Furthermore, utilising recycled or reclaimed materials in construction can significantly minimise waste and environmental impact, ensuring that hardscapes serve both practical and ecological purposes.

Regular inspection of hardscape features is essential to identify any signs of wear or damage early on. Uneven surfaces can become both a safety hazard and an impediment to accessibility. Cleaning debris and organic material helps prevent staining and promotes longevity. Additionally, reapplying sealants on surfaces such as pavers or stone can shield against weathering, moisture infiltration, and stains caused by spills.
Routine maintenance tasks require the right tools and materials. Using pressure washing can effectively remove dirt and algae, but care must be taken not to damage the surface. For natural stone, specific cleaners suited to the material type should be used to avoid harsh chemicals that could degrade the finish. Grout and joint sand require periodic replenishment to prevent shifting and maintain structural integrity. Visibility enhancements like reflective markers or contrasting colours can also improve safety around hardscape features.

Incorporating accessible hardscape features in commercial landscapes is essential for creating welcoming spaces for all patrons. Pathways should be designed with smooth transitions and gentle gradients to accommodate people using wheelchairs or mobility aids. Slip-resistant materials enhance safety in wet conditions, and wide access points ensure that everyone can enter and navigate through the space comfortably.
Additionally, features like tactile warning strips can guide those with visual impairments along walkways. Strategically placed seating areas along pathways provide rest points for individuals requiring breaks. These elements not only meet regulatory compliance but also reflect a commitment to inclusivity, enhancing the overall experience for visitors while fostering community engagement.
